The past triennium has been a very active period in most branches of cluster research. Some controversial subjects, notably globular cluster abundances and ages have received much attention. A good number of photometric papers on clusters as well as associations have been published. Observational effects of mass loss have been discussed by several astronomers.

This report has been assembled by the president of the commission although several sections have been contributed by other members. The report will first list some highlights in the activities of our commission. Then follow the tables containing current investigations of OB associations, open clusters and globular clusters. These have been assembled by B. Balázs, G. Harris and R. White, respectively. After these tables comes a section by D. Heggie about dynamics of star clusters. A working group under the chairmanship of A. Moffat has made a proposal about the numbering of stars in clusters. The proposal, which is included here will be discussed by our commission at the IAU General Assembly.
